Output 62f07e29ca04d5613d5ece147072dabd3120557df1247a3d6816c43f768ad5c1:21
- value
- 21341820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ec4fb4d2cdc08bc3faaef4ae5e2134100d135d09 OP_EQUAL
- address
- 3PEWsuhbmFHDsTDMDre2YnhF5frMuj8qbk
- transaction
- 62f07e29ca04d5613d5ece147072dabd3120557df1247a3d6816c43f768ad5c1
- spent
- true